币百科

区块高度是什么意思?

欧易 OKX 交易所

注册送6万元盲盒奖励,100%中奖

注册可获得永久20%手续费返佣,平时交易可以节省不少手续费

邀请好友 注册并登录 ,获取价值高达 60000 元的数字货币盲盒,100%中奖!

区块高度是什么意思?

区块链技术作为一种去中心化的分布式账本技术,已经成为现代社会中不可或缺的重要组成部分。在区块链中,区块高度是一个关键概念,它代表着整个区块链网络的发展进程和状态。那么,区块高度到底是什么意思呢?下面将对此进行深入分析。

区块链简介

区块链是一种分布式账本,记录了一系列的交易信息,并以区块的形式链接起来。每个区块都包含了前一个区块的哈希值、交易信息和一个随机数等。这些区块通过一种密码学算法进行链接,形成了一个不可篡改的链。

区块链的特点是去中心化和透明性。去中心化意味着没有一个中心机构掌控整个网络,相反,区块链中的每个节点都保存着完整的账本信息并参与共识机制。透明性指的是每个参与者都可以查阅区块链上的所有信息,从而保证了交易的公开和可追溯性。

什么是区块高度?

在区块链中,每个新生成的区块都包含一个称为区块高度的值。区块高度是一个整数,表示该区块在整个区块链中所处的位置。具体来说,创世区块的高度为0,而每个新生成的区块的高度为前一个区块的高度加1。

区块高度实际上是用来记录区块链的发展进程的。随着时间的推移,越来越多的区块被添加到区块链中,区块链的高度也不断增加。通过观察区块高度的变化,可以了解到区块链网络的发展速度和状态。

区块高度的作用和意义

区块高度在区块链中起着重要的作用。首先,区块链中的每个区块都有一个唯一的区块高度,通过区块高度可以追溯和验证每个区块的先后顺序。这样保证了区块链中的交易按照正确的顺序进行。

其次,区块高度还与共识算法和网络安全相关。在区块链中,共识算法用来确定哪个节点有权生成新的区块,一般是选择高度最大的区块所在的节点。而且,区块高度也可以用于判断网络是否被攻击,因为攻击者如果想篡改区块链中的交易信息,需要掌控超过一半的网络算力,从而生成高度更大的区块。

此外,区块高度还对区块链的性能和扩展性有一定影响。随着区块链高度的增加,区块链的存储和计算需求也会增加。因此,在设计和开发区块链系统时,需要考虑如何提高系统的性能和扩展性,以应对不断增长的区块高度。

总之,区块高度是区块链中的一个重要概念,它记录了整个区块链网络的发展进程和状态。通过观察区块高度的变化,我们可以了解区块链的发展速度、验证交易的先后顺序,判断网络是否安全,以及提高区块链系统的性能和扩展性。

本站所有软件信息均由用户上传发布,版权归原著所有。如有侵权/违规内容,敬请来信告知邮箱:liqiaoqiant@qq.com,我们将及时撤销! 转载请注明出处:https://www.yssxgd.com/news/30183.html

分享:
扫描分享到社交APP
上一篇
下一篇

联系我们

在线咨询: 点击这里给我发消息

关注我们
微信号已复制,请打开微信添加咨询详情!